diff --git a/src/Umbraco.Web.UI.Client/src/packages/documents/documents/repository/sources/document.server.data.ts b/src/Umbraco.Web.UI.Client/src/packages/documents/documents/repository/sources/document.server.data.ts index 0c3b18cbf5..2741130735 100644 --- a/src/Umbraco.Web.UI.Client/src/packages/documents/documents/repository/sources/document.server.data.ts +++ b/src/Umbraco.Web.UI.Client/src/packages/documents/documents/repository/sources/document.server.data.ts @@ -56,14 +56,10 @@ export class UmbDocumentServerDataSource * @memberof UmbDocumentServerDataSource */ async createScaffold(documentTypeId: string, preset?: Partial) { - const id = UmbId.new(); - const hackID = id === null ? undefined : id; - const data: DocumentResponseModel = { urls: [], templateId: null, parentId: null, - id: hackID, contentTypeId: documentTypeId, values: [], variants: [ @@ -78,6 +74,7 @@ export class UmbDocumentServerDataSource }, ], ...preset, + id: UmbId.new(), }; return { data };